Celebrating the people who make the difference
This week we’re celebrating one of those exceptional team members – Michael McEvoy, Operations Manager for Inclusive Employment (ADE).
Known for keeping everyone happy and operations running smoothly, Michael has earned a reputation as a firm favourite among both staff and employees. Calm under pressure and charming to boot, he brings a reassuring sense of balance to even the busiest days.
While Michael is all business when it comes to delivering great outcomes for the people we support, there’s also a softer side to him. A self-confessed animal lover, his warmth and approachable nature make him someone people naturally gravitate toward.
But for Michael, the work is also deeply personal. His sister has a disability, and that connection has shaped his lifelong dedication to supporting the disability community.
For him, the work has never been just a job – it’s something he considers a privilege.
“I love seeing our assisted employees achieve their goals and the impact they have on everyone they come into contact with,” Michael says.
“Working with them is a privilege and they brighten my day every day.”
